From owner-svn-ports-all@FreeBSD.ORG Wed Aug 15 00:18:41 2012 Return-Path: Delivered-To: svn-ports-all@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 1394E1065675; Wed, 15 Aug 2012 00:18:41 +0000 (UTC) (envelope-from bdrewery@FreeBSD.org) Received: from svn.freebsd.org (svn.freebsd.org [IPv6:2001:4f8:fff6::2c]) by mx1.freebsd.org (Postfix) with ESMTP id E77E28FC17; Wed, 15 Aug 2012 00:18:40 +0000 (UTC) Received: from svn.freebsd.org (localhost [127.0.0.1]) by svn.freebsd.org (8.14.4/8.14.4) with ESMTP id q7F0Ie6w072429; Wed, 15 Aug 2012 00:18:40 GMT (envelope-from bdrewery@svn.freebsd.org) Received: (from bdrewery@localhost) by svn.freebsd.org (8.14.4/8.14.4/Submit) id q7F0Ie4I072426; Wed, 15 Aug 2012 00:18:40 GMT (envelope-from bdrewery@svn.freebsd.org) Message-Id: <201208150018.q7F0Ie4I072426@svn.freebsd.org> From: Bryan Drewery Date: Wed, 15 Aug 2012 00:18:40 +0000 (UTC) To: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org X-SVN-Group: ports-head M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Cc: Subject: svn commit: r302547 - head/devel/doxygen X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 15 Aug 2012 00:18:41 -0000 Author: bdrewery Date: Wed Aug 15 00:18:40 2012 New Revision: 302547 URL: http://svn.freebsd.org/changeset/ports/302547 Log: - Update to 1.8.2 [1] - Convert to new options framework Submitted by: Naram Qashat (maintainer) PR: ports/170574 [1] Approved by: bapt (mentor) Modified: head/devel/doxygen/Makefile head/devel/doxygen/distinfo Modified: head/devel/doxygen/Makefile ============================================================================== --- head/devel/doxygen/Makefile Wed Aug 15 00:15:34 2012 (r302546) +++ head/devel/doxygen/Makefile Wed Aug 15 00:18:40 2012 (r302547) @@ -6,8 +6,7 @@ # PORTNAME= doxygen -PORTVERSION= 1.8.0 -PORTREVISION= 1 +PORTVERSION= 1.8.2 CATEGORIES= devel MASTER_SITES= ftp://ftp.stack.nl/pub/users/dimitri/ \ http://ftp.stack.nl/pub/users/dimitri/ @@ -44,8 +43,9 @@ TMPDOCDEST= ${WRKDIR}/tmpdocdest PLIST_FILES= bin/doxygen -OPTIONS= DOXYWIZARD "Enable doxywizard" on \ - LATEX "Enable LaTeX support" on +OPTIONS_DEFINE= DOXYWIZARD LATEX +OPTIONS_DEFAULT=DOXYWIZARD LATEX +DOXYWIZARD_DESC= Doxywizard support (requires QT4) .include @@ -54,31 +54,31 @@ ALL_TARGET+= docs USE_PYTHON_BUILD= yes BUILD_DEPENDS+= dot:${PORTSDIR}/graphics/graphviz -.if !defined(WITHOUT_LATEX) +.if ${PORT_OPTIONS:MLATEX} ALL_TARGET+= pdf BUILD_DEPENDS+= dvips:${PORTSDIR}/print/dvipsk-tetex \ latex:${PORTSDIR}/print/teTeX USE_GHOSTSCRIPT_BUILD= yes MAKE_ARGS+= HAVE_LATEX=yes -.endif # !defined(WITHOUT_LATEX) +.endif # LATEX .endif # !defined(NOPORTDOCS) -.if !defined(WITHOUT_DOXYWIZARD) +.if ${PORT_OPTIONS:MDOXYWIZARD} USE_QT4= corelib gui xml qmake_build moc_build rcc_build # Need this in env for build QTDIR?= ${QT_PREFIX} CONFIGURE_ENV= QTDIR="${QTDIR}" CONFIGURE_ARGS+=--with-doxywizard -.endif # !defined(WITHOUT_DOXYWIZARD) +.endif # DOXYWIZARD .if ${MACHINE_ARCH:L} == alpha CONFIGURE_ARGS+= --enable-langs no .endif -.if !defined(WITHOUT_DOXYWIZARD) +.if ${PORT_OPTIONS:MDOXYWIZARD} PLIST_FILES+= bin/doxywizard -.endif # !defined(WITHOUT_DOXYWIZARD) +.endif # DOXYWIZARD pre-configure: @cd ${WRKSRC};for pro in src/*.pro.in addon/doxywizard/doxywizard.pro.in;do \ @@ -124,9 +124,9 @@ pre-install: do-install: ${INSTALL_PROGRAM} ${WRKSRC}/bin/doxygen ${PREFIX}/bin/ -.if !defined(WITHOUT_DOXYWIZARD) +.if ${PORT_OPTIONS:MDOXYWIZARD} ${INSTALL_PROGRAM} ${WRKSRC}/bin/doxywizard ${PREFIX}/bin/ -.endif # !defined(WITHOUT_DOXYWIZARD) +.endif # DOXYWIZARD .if !defined(NOPORTDOCS) ${MKDIR} ${PREFIX}/share/doc/doxygen ${TAR} -C ${TMPDOCDEST} -cf - doxygen \ Modified: head/devel/doxygen/distinfo ============================================================================== --- head/devel/doxygen/distinfo Wed Aug 15 00:15:34 2012 (r302546) +++ head/devel/doxygen/distinfo Wed Aug 15 00:18:40 2012 (r302547) @@ -1,2 +1,2 @@ -SHA256 (doxygen-1.8.0.src.tar.gz) = 70fa9034bbe964654e95bdeffcefeb28cd4bf2f73dea8b951143f3cbd19cd533 -SIZE (doxygen-1.8.0.src.tar.gz) = 5636443 +SHA256 (doxygen-1.8.2.src.tar.gz) = 5258244e3e225511dbacbbc58be958f114c11e35461a893473d356182b949d54 +SIZE (doxygen-1.8.2.src.tar.gz) = 6063256